    Introductory Note

    On May 15, 2024, the acquisition of Masonite International Corporation, a British Columbia corporation (“Masonite”), was completed pursuant to the terms of the previously announced Arrangement Agreement, dated as of February 8, 2024 (the “Arrangement Agreement”), by and among Masonite, Owens Corning, a Delaware corporation (“Owens Corning”) and MT Acquisition Co ULC, a British Columbia unlimited liability company and an indirect wholly owned subsidiary of Owens Corning (“Purchaser”).

    Pursuant to the Arrangement Agreement, at the effective time of the Arrangement (the “Effective Time”), each issued and outstanding common share, no par value, of Masonite (each, a “Masonite Common Share”), other than any Masonite Common Shares that were held by Masonite or any of its subsidiaries or Owens Corning, Purchaser or any other subsidiary of Owens Corning or any Masonite Common Shares as to which dissent rights were properly exercised by the holder thereof in accordance with British Columbia law, were acquired for $133.00 per share in cash, without interest (the “Arrangement”).

    Pursuant to the Arrangement Agreement, each restricted share unit award in respect of shares of Masonite Common Shares (each, a “Masonite RSU Award”) and each performance-based Masonite restricted share unit award (each, a “Masonite PRSU Award”) that was held by an employee and did not vest at the Effective Time by its terms, was converted at the Effective Time into a time-vesting restricted share unit award in respect of common stock of Owens Corning of equivalent value. The number of Masonite Common Shares subject to Masonite PRSU Awards was determined (x) with respect to performance periods that were completed as of the Effective Time, based on actual performance, and (y) with respect to performance periods that were incomplete as of the Effective Time, with performance goals deemed achieved at 122% of the target level (or, in the case of Masonite PRSU Awards that do not have a target level, such performance goals were deemed fully satisfied).

    Item 3.01

    Notice of Delisting or Failure to Satisfy a Continued Listing Rule or Standard; Transfer of Listing.

    As a result of the Arrangement, Masonite no longer fulfills the listing requirements of the New York Stock Exchange (the “NYSE”). On May 15, 2024, Masonite notified the NYSE that the Arrangement was consummated and requested that the NYSE (1) suspend trading of Masonite Common Shares, (2) withdraw Masonite Common Shares from listing on the NYSE prior to the open of trading on May 15, 2024, and (3) file with the SEC a notification of delisting on Form 25 of Masonite Common Shares under Section 12(b) of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ended (the “Exchange Act”). As a result, Masonite Common Shares will no longer be listed on the NYSE.

    Item 5.01

    Change in Control of Registrant.

    As a result of the completion of the Arrangement, as of the Effective Time, a change in control of Masonite occurred, and Masonite became an indirect, wholly owned subsidiary of Owens Corning.

    Item 5.02

    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

    At the Effective Time, and pursuant to the terms of the Arrangement Agreement, each of Robert J. Byrne, Howard C. Heckes, Jonathan F. Foster, Francis M. Scricco, Peter R. Dachowski, Jody L. Bilney, Daphne E. Jones, Jay I. Steinfeld, and Barry A. Ruffalo ceased to be a member of the board of directors of Masonite, or any committee thereof, and the following individuals were appointed to the board of directors of Masonite: Fei Adams, Bradley Link and Andromeda Myers. At the Effective Time, Mr. Heckes also ceased serving as President and Chief Executive Officer of Masonite.

    As contemplated by the Arrangement Agreement and described in Masonite’s proxy statement dated as of March 22, 2024, effective as of the Effective Time, Masonite entered into amendments to the employment agreements with its named executive officers. Each amendment provides, among other things, that (a) the term of the employment agreement will expire two years following the Effective Time; (b) the severance component tied to annual bonus will be measured based on the greater of the target annual bonus opportunity and the average annual bonus paid for the prior two years; (c) the prorated bonus payable upon a qualifying termination will be based on the target annual bonus opportunity; and (d) financial and tax planning benefits will continue to be provided at the current level during employment and for 24 months following a qualifying termination.

    Item 7.01.

    Regulation FD Disclosure.

    On May 14, 2024, Masonite completed the previously announced sale of its Architectural reporting segment for a total transaction value of approximately $75 million to IBP Solutions, Inc., a newly formed portfolio company of Industrial Opportunity Partners.
